Job summary

A Senior Buyer position has arisen within the Procurement Department for South Tees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ust.

The post holder will take responsibility for the procurement of goods and services for their designated portfolio as well as supporting the wider team of 16 staff in procurement activity. They will utilise their extensive knowledge of applicable EU and UK contracting law to deliver value for money contracts for a wide range of goods and services.

Main duties of the job

  • Contracting for a variety of goods and services to ensure local and regulatory compliance as well as delivery savings and value of money.
  • Protecting the Trust commercially in all procurement and contracting activity. Includes escalating risk to procurement and senior manager and developing mitigation strategies.
  • Maintaining accurate and complete records for all contracting and procurement discussions/decisions to satisfy statuary and audit requirements.
  • Creation of portfolio work plans and procurement strategies in line with core business needs.

Leadership and Improvement Training

South Tees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ust offers leadership and improvement training to all new staff to the Trust; this training programme has been designed to support our leaders in developing their understanding of leadership and management skills. You will be expected to attend the leadership development programme, and the Quality Improvement Programme that the Trust delivers. This programme aims to

Explore leadership within the NHS

Promote Trust Values and Behaviours

Develop your Leadership effectiveness and skills

Practitioner level in quality improvement, equipping you with the skills to champion, lead and complete quality improvement within your role

After you complete this four and a half days of training you will be able to explore further leadership and improvement training opportunities, we offer further in-house courses dependent upon your role and bitesize programmes and leadership apprenticeships at level 3,5 and 7.
